Coca-Cola Europacific Partners PNG has embarked on skills development of our workforce through Apprenticeship Training under the PNG National Apprenticeship Trade & Testing Board (NATTB).
Our aim is to equip our workforce with the right skills and knowledge so they're productive and capable of meeting industrial expectations, as well as to participate actively in the economic and social development of Papua New Guinea.
We offer Apprenticeship Training in the following Trade categories;
- Refrigeration and Air Conditioning;
- Auto Electrical;
- Maintenance and Fitting & Machining.

CCEP Papua New Guinea's first cohorts of our Apprentice Training Program successfully completed preliminary trainings on 29th March 2021.
The training program in partnership with the National Apprenticeship and Trade Testing Board (NATTB) runs for a duration of 4 years. An apprentice is required to undergo block courses and on-the job training aligned to the training structure of NATTB.
